Efficiency and Performance Comparison



When comparing air resource and ground source heat pumps for effectiveness and performance, it's essential to take into consideration exactly how each system operates in numerous conditions. Air source heatpump extract warmth from the outside air, making them much more prone to variations in temperature. This indicates they might be less efficient in exceptionally chilly environments.

On the other hand, ground source heat pumps use secure underground temperatures for warm exchange, providing more consistent performance regardless of outside weather conditions. Ground resource heat pumps are commonly a lot more energy-efficient over time as a result of the stable warm resource underground. The setup of air resource heatpump involves much less complex excavation and boring, making it a much more budget-friendly option for numerous home owners.



Nonetheless, ground resource heat pumps are recognized for their higher performance, which can result in reduced lasting power prices, possibly offsetting the first installment costs with time.

When it concerns maintenance costs, air resource heatpump are normally less complicated and less expensive to keep compared to ground resource heatpump. Ground resource heat pumps require periodic look at the underground loop system, which can sustain added maintenance expenditures.

On the other hand, air resource heatpump normally require easy filter adjustments and occasional specialist inspections, keeping upkeep prices reasonably low.
